Seattle Seahawks 2026: Meet the 90-Man Roster Post-Minicamp (2026)

The Seattle Seahawks are gearing up for the upcoming season, and their roster is shaping up to be an intriguing mix of talent and potential. With mandatory minicamp now wrapped up, let's dive into the latest 90-man roster and explore some of the key takeaways and my personal insights.

The Offensive Arsenal

The Seahawks' offense boasts an impressive array of skill position players. From the experienced trio of quarterbacks, Sam Darnold, Drew Lock, and Jalen Milroe, to the dynamic wide receiver corps led by Cooper Kupp and the drafted rookie Emmanuel Henderson Jr., there's a lot of firepower here. Personally, I think the wide receiver group is a real strength, with a nice blend of established veterans and exciting young talent.

Running Backs and Fullbacks

The running back room is stacked with talent, including Zach Charbonnet and George Holani, who bring different skill sets to the table. What makes this group particularly fascinating is the addition of free agent Emanuel Wilson, who could provide a boost to the ground game. Additionally, the fullback position is well-represented with Robbie Ouzts and Brady Russell, adding a physical element to the offense.

Tight Ends and Offensive Line

The tight end group has some intriguing names, with Harrison Bryant, a free agent signing, and undrafted rookie Lance Mason potentially making an impact. The offensive line is a solid unit, featuring established players like Abraham Lucas and Charles Cross, along with some promising rookies like Beau Stephens. What many people don't realize is that the success of an offense often hinges on the performance of the offensive line, and this group has the potential to be a real strength for Seattle.

Defensive Depth

On the defensive side, the Seahawks have built a formidable front seven. The defensive line features some familiar names like Jarran Reed and Leonard Williams, along with some exciting rookies like Deven Eastern and Uso Seumalo. The outside linebacker corps has been bolstered by the addition of Dante Fowler Jr., a free agent signing, and the inside linebackers have depth with the likes of Ernest Jones IV and Chris Paul Jr.

Secondary Strength

The secondary is an area of focus for the Seahawks, and they've added some promising young talent. Drafted rookies Michael Dansby and Julian Neal, along with free agent signing Noah Igbinoghene, bring a mix of athleticism and potential to the cornerback position. Safety is another position with depth, featuring the experienced Julian Love and some intriguing undrafted rookies.

Special Teams

Special teams are often overlooked, but they can be a game-changer. The Seahawks have a solid core with punter Michael Dickson, kicker Jason Myers, and long snapper Chris Stoll. What this really suggests is that Seattle is leaving no stone unturned in their quest for a well-rounded roster.
